
## 全面解析:文案生成器在GitHub上的优质资源及采用指南
引言
随着人工智能技术的飞速发展文案生成器成为了内容创作领域的一大热点。这些工具利用先进的自然语言应对(NLP)和机器学习算法,可以帮助客户快速生成高优劣的文本内容,极大地加强了工作效率和创意产出。本文将深入探讨GitHub上部分优秀的文案生成器资源,并提供详细的利用指南,帮助读者更好地理解和应用这些工具。
一、GitHub上流行的文案生成器资源
1.1 GPT-3
简介:GPT-3(Generative Pre-trned Transformer 3)是目前最强大的语言模型之一,由Open开发。它拥有1750亿个参数,可以生成高度逼真的文本内容适用于各种应用场景,如文章写作、对话系统等。
GitHub链接:[https://github.com/open/gpt-3](https://github.com/open/gpt-3)
特点:
- 多用途性:可以用于生成文章、撰写邮件、编写代码注释等多种场景。
- 高准确性:基于庞大的训练数据集生成的内容自然流畅,接近人类水平。
- 灵活性:支持多种输入格式,能够按照具体需求调整输出风格。
采用指南:
1. 注册API密钥:首先需要在Open官网注册账户并获取API密钥。
2. 安装依赖库:利用Python安装`open`库例如通过命令 `pip install open`。
3. 调用API接口:编写Python脚本通过API接口请求生成文本。示例代码如下:
```python
import open
# 设置API密钥
open.api_key = your-api-key
# 调用API生成文本
response = open.Completion.create(
engine=text-davinci-003,
prompt=Write a short story about a magical forest.,
max_tokens=100
)
print(response.choices[0].text.strip())
```
4. 优化输出:按照实际需求调整生成文本的长度、风格等参数,以获得结果。
1.2 Transformers
简介:Transformers是由Hugging Face团队开发的一个开源库提供了丰富的预训练模型,包含BERT、RoBERTa、DistilBERT等,可用于文本生成、情感分析等多种任务。
GitHub链接:[https://github.com/huggingface/transformers](https://github.com/huggingface/transformers)
特点:
- 多样性:支持多种预训练模型,满足不同应用场景的需求。
- 易用性:提供了简洁的API接口,易于集成到项目中。
- 高性能:经过优化的模型在性能和精度方面表现出色。
利用指南:
1. 安装库:采用Python安装Transformers库,例如通过命令 `pip install transformers`。
2. 加载预训练模型:选择合适的预训练模型,并加载到程序中。例如:
```python
from transformers import pipeline
# 加载预训练模型
generator = pipeline('text-generation', model='gpt2')
```
3. 生成文本:调用模型生成文本。示例代码如下:
```python
# 生成文本
result = generator(Once upon a time, max_length=50, num_return_sequences=2)
for r in result:
print(r['generated_text'])
```
4. 调整参数:按照需要调整生成文本的长度、数量等参数,以获得理想的结果。
1.3 TextGen
简介:TextGen是一个轻量级的Python库,专门用于文本生成任务。它基于Transformer架构但体积更小,适合小型项目或个人利用。
GitHub链接:[https://github.com/ikergarcia/textgen](https://github.com/ikergarcia/textgen)
特点:
- 轻量化:相比于大型预训练模型,TextGen占用资源较少。
- 定制化:允许客户自定义模型结构和训练参数增强生成效果。
- 易扩展:易于与其他工具集成,方便二次开发。
利用指南:
1. 安装库:采用Python安装TextGen库,例如通过命令 `pip install textgen`。
2. 训练模型:利用自身的数据集对模型实施微调。示例代码如下:
```python
from textgen import TextGenerator
# 初始化模型
model = TextGenerator()
# 训练模型
model.trn('path/to/your/data.txt', epochs=10)
```
3. 生成文本:调用训练好的模型生成文本。示例代码如下:
```python
# 生成文本
generated_text = model.generate(prompt=The quick brown fox)
print(generated_text)
```
4. 优化输出:按照实际需求调整生成文本的长度、风格等参数,以获得结果。
二、文案生成器的应用场景
文案生成器广泛应用于多个领域以下列举几个典型的应用场景:
2.1 内容创作
对内容创作者对于,文案生成器可帮助他们快速生成高优劣的文章、博客、新闻稿等内容。通过设定主题和关键词工具能够自动完成大部分写作工作,大幅节省时间和精力。
2.2 营销推广
企业可利用文案生成器来创建广告文案、社交媒体帖子等营销材料。这些工具可按照产品特性自动生成吸引人的宣传语句,帮助企业提升知名度和销售业绩。
2.3 客户服务
客服部门可通过文案生成器来编写回复客户的电子邮件、聊天记录等文本。这些工具能够自动生成专业且友好的回复内容,提升客户满意度和响应效率。
2.4 学术研究
研究人员可采用文案生成器来撰写论文、研究报告等学术文档。这些工具能够辅助完成文献综述、实验设计等部分工作升级科研工作的品质和效率。
三、总结与展望
文案生成器的发展为内容创作带来了前所未有的便利性和高效性。通过采用GitHub上的优质资源,咱们可轻松地构建和应用这些工具,以满足不同的业务需求。未来,随着技术的不断进步,文案生成器将在更多领域发挥关键作用,进一步推动数字化转型和智能化升级。
期待本文提供的信息和指南能够帮助读者更好地理解和应用文案生成器。无论是个人创作者还是企业使用者,都能够从中受益,创造出更加精彩和有价值的内容。